#6e69f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e69fe is composed of 43.1% red, 41.2%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.7%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 242 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 70.4%. #6e69fe color hex could be obtained by blending #dcd2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6e69f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e69fe has RGB values of R:110, G:105,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 7236094.

Shades and Tints of #6e69f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000006 is the darkest color, while #f2f1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e69f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afafb8 is the less saturated color, while #6e69fe is the most saturated one.
